Archive 
Management 
All archive management operations can be performed via the 
GUI except where noted. 
Configure/ 
Reconfigure an 
Archive 
An archive can be configured or reconfigured at any time. The 
Configure Archive command is used to create an archive 
definition and is covered in the initial configuration section of 
this manual. Refer to 
description of archive configuration. 
The Reconfigure Archive command allows modification of 
most parameters entered during archive configuration. One 
exception is the media type entry that is input when an archive 
is configured. Modifying the media type could affect the 
archive media classes associated with an archive. 
Delete an 
Archive 
If a specific archive is no longer needed, the Delete Archive 
command permits removal of an archive from a VolServ 
system. An archive can be deleted easily because it contains no 
media, but it can also be removed if media are contained in it. 
The ability to delete an archive with media in it depends on the 
value of the 
DELETE_ARCHIVE_WITH_MEDIA
 environment 
variable. When set to N, any archive containing media can be 
deleted. When set to Y, the value of the 
DELETE_ARCHIVE_MEDIA_ACTIONSTATE 
environment 
variable determines how media are to be handled when a 
populated archive is deleted.
